There should be an option for coloring the bar base on a field's value. - mikejarodNew MemberKim said: "Conditional formatting is already available on the table visual" That's entirely true, but only per (1) column and that column must have an aggregration/summarization (sum avg etc). It does not work for "do not summarize" values. It should also be possible to format an entire row in a table based on the value of 1 cell / column. Tables and matrices should behave almost identical whenever possible.
